Software Testing is a well-established area in software engineering, encompassing various techniques and methodologies to ensure the quality and reliability of software systems. However, with the advent of generative artificial intelligence (GenAI) systems, new challenges arise in the testing domain. These systems, capable of generating novel and creative outputs, introduce unique complexities that require novel testing approaches. In this paper, I aim to explore the challenges posed by generative AI systems and discuss potential opportunities for future research in the field of testing. I will touch on the specific characteristics of GenAI systems that make traditional testing techniques inadequate or insufficient. By addressing these challenges and pursuing further research, we can enhance our understanding of how to safeguard GenAI and pave the way for improved quality assurance in this rapidly evolving domain.
翻译:软件测试是软件工程中一个成熟的领域,涵盖各种确保软件系统质量和可靠性的技术和方法。然而,随着生成式人工智能(GenAI)系统的出现,测试领域面临新的挑战。这些系统能够生成新颖且富有创造性的输出,引入了独特的复杂性,需要创新的测试方法。本文旨在探讨生成式AI系统带来的挑战,并讨论测试领域未来研究的潜在机遇。我将阐述GenAI系统的具体特性,这些特性使得传统测试技术显得不足或不充分。通过应对这些挑战并开展进一步研究,我们可以加深对如何保障GenAI安全的理解,并为这一快速发展的领域中改进质量保证奠定基础。